[ Новые сообщения · Участники · Правила форума · Поиск · RSS ]



  • Страница 1 из 1
  • 1
Модератор форума: renmaster, Алекс-200  
Форум медтехников » Медицинское оборудование (тех. разделы) » Рентгеновское оборудование. » Проблема с XRay ([ok]Нет подключения К БД)
Проблема с XRay
scratch2010Дата: Среда, 14.Ноя.2012, 17:06 | Сообщение # 1
У вас сообщений: 566
инженер
OFFлайн
Российская Федерация

волгоград
После запуска программы появляется вот такая вот ошибка:
HResult: 0x6a40c8
1.
HResult: 0x80004005
SQLSTATE: 42000
Поставщик Microsoft OLE DB для SQL SERVER
Cannot open database requested in login "Hospital". Login fails.

Скопировать файлы hospital.mdf и hospital_log.ldf не удается, пишет что ошибка CRC (при отключенном SQL сервере)
Сделал проверку скандиском, написал что, пометил плохие сектора, как раз на которых и храниться hospital.mdf.

Не могу найти как извлечь архивные файлы из hospital.bak думаю что заменой можно будет решить проблему. Если есть какие-то мысли или решения будет интересно услышать.
Такая проблема была в другой теме, но решения я там не увидел, посоветуйте как исправить.

Версия Xray 3.9.0.23
Версия MSSQL 7.00.623

Если будет необходима другая информация пишите отвечу.

Подскажите каким образом извлекать из backup-ов сохранную базу и при помощи чего.


Сообщение отредактировал scratch2010 - Вторник, 20.Ноя.2012, 09:01
 
AndrelectronikДата: Среда, 14.Ноя.2012, 17:11 | Сообщение # 2
Участник
У вас сообщений: 109
Инженер мед-оборудования
OFFлайн
Российская Федерация

Москва
может попробовать скопировать архив и переименовать расширение из bak в mdf?
 
scratch2010Дата: Четверг, 15.Ноя.2012, 08:55 | Сообщение # 3
У вас сообщений: 566
инженер
OFFлайн
Российская Федерация

волгоград
Quote (Andrelectronik)
может попробовать скопировать архив и переименовать расширение из bak в mdf?


Побывал не помогает, видимо заархивированно содержимое
 
AndrelectronikДата: Четверг, 15.Ноя.2012, 13:14 | Сообщение # 4
Участник
У вас сообщений: 109
Инженер мед-оборудования
OFFлайн
Российская Федерация

Москва
вот что на нашем форуме нашел, может поможет Вам?
тема
http://www.medteh.info/forum/33-4151-1
ссылка
http://www.t4953341392.narod.ru/
 
scratch2010Дата: Пятница, 16.Ноя.2012, 08:28 | Сообщение # 5
У вас сообщений: 566
инженер
OFFлайн
Российская Федерация

волгоград
Quote (Andrelectronik)
вот что на нашем форуме нашел, может поможет Вам?
тема
http://www.medteh.info/forum/33-4151-1
ссылка
http://www.t4953341392.narod.ru/


Во общем восстановил базу и на виртуальной машине она отлично запускается, а вот прикрепить базу к самой программе не получается, каким образом это сделать??
 
AndrelectronikДата: Пятница, 16.Ноя.2012, 10:39 | Сообщение # 6
Участник
У вас сообщений: 109
Инженер мед-оборудования
OFFлайн
Российская Федерация

Москва
Quote (scratch2010)
Во общем восстановил базу и на виртуальной машине она отлично запускается, а вот прикрепить базу к самой программе не получается, каким образом это сделать??


прога в настройках своих пытается найти БД с сервака, а т.к. БД не там, то будет выдавать ошибку... чтоб напрямую подключалась я пути поиска БД в настройках самой проги менял/переписывал указывая прямой путь к БД...это так давно было что подзабыл всю последовательность действий...
 
scratch2010Дата: Вторник, 20.Ноя.2012, 09:00 | Сообщение # 7
У вас сообщений: 566
инженер
OFFлайн
Российская Федерация

волгоград
Решил проблему копированием SQL и самой базы с виртуальной машины, не знаю как и почему но заработало.
Спасибо за помощь.
 
limatДата: Четверг, 27.Мар.2014, 13:00 | Сообщение # 8
Участник
У вас сообщений: 69
инженер систематехника
OFFлайн
Российская Федерация

махачкала
Здравствуйте, в общем такая же проблема, но файла hospital.bak нету, бэкап никто не делал. Как без "hospital.bak" восстановить базу?
Если это невозможно, то как можно создать новую БД?
Спасибо
 
navesДата: Четверг, 27.Мар.2014, 13:30 | Сообщение # 9
У вас сообщений: 1052
программист
OFFлайн
Российская Федерация

Москва
hospital.mdf и hospital_log.ldf тоже потеряны?
поврежденные файлы базы можно иногда восстановить примерно так
http://social.msdn.microsoft.com/Forums....ecovery
 
limatДата: Четверг, 27.Мар.2014, 23:47 | Сообщение # 10
Участник
У вас сообщений: 69
инженер систематехника
OFFлайн
Российская Федерация

махачкала
Цитата naves ()
hospital.mdf и hospital_log.ldf тоже потеряны?

нет, оба файла присутствуют
Цитата naves ()
поврежденные файлы базы можно иногда восстановить примерно так
http://social.msdn.microsoft.com/Forums....ecovery

честно говоря я не понял что там сделали, Вы не могли бы объяснить как это сделать, благодарю
 
gadzhibekovДата: Пятница, 28.Мар.2014, 13:33 | Сообщение # 11
Участник
У вас сообщений: 66
Инженер
OFFлайн
Российская Федерация

Махачкала
Я обычно открепляю базу программой "Открепить удалить базу", c помощью Microsoft Access 97 восстанавливаю, и подключаю программой "Подключить базу"
Программы нах-ся на диске Xray в папке "Работа с базами"
 
navesДата: Пятница, 28.Мар.2014, 14:37 | Сообщение # 12
У вас сообщений: 1052
программист
OFFлайн
Российская Федерация

Москва
вы должны на какой-либо комп поставить sql managment studio
http://www.microsoft.com/en-us/download/details.aspx?id=184
вариант SQLEXPR_ADV.EXE
подключиться к вашему серверу
и там уже смотреть по ситуации, пробовать открыть базу,
нажать кнопку new query
выполнить команду
DBCC CHECKDB (hospital, REPAIR_ALLOW_DATA_LOSS)
 
limatДата: Суббота, 29.Мар.2014, 14:12 | Сообщение # 13
Участник
У вас сообщений: 69
инженер систематехника
OFFлайн
Российская Федерация

махачкала
Цитата naves ()
DBCC CHECKDB (hospital, REPAIR_ALLOW_DATA_LOSS)

выдает ошибку БД недоступна
 
navesДата: Воскресенье, 30.Мар.2014, 01:24 | Сообщение # 14
У вас сообщений: 1052
программист
OFFлайн
Российская Федерация

Москва
Цитата limat ()
выдает ошибку БД недоступна

а можно дословно ошибку?
база недоступна потому что ее нет вообще в списке баз, или потому что база в аварийном режиме, или потому что нет доступа к файлам.
результаты покажите:
select *
from sys.databases
если базы вообще нет в списке, ее нужно добавить на сервере через кнопку attach (из меню по правой кнопке мыши) и в окне добавления указать путь к вашим файлам

если при аттаче возникает ошибка, то нужно выполнить хитрую последовательность действий
Код

/*
     * create a database of equal size to the one you're trying to attach
     * shutdown the server
     * swap in the old mdf file
     * bring up the server and let the database attempt to be recovered and then go into suspect mode
     * put the database into emergency mode with ALTER DATABASE
     * run DBCC CHECKDB (dbname, REPAIR_ALLOW_DATA_LOSS) which will rebuild the log and run full repair
*/
/*
создаем на сервере базу, указываем размер файлов чуть больше или равным размеру имеющихся файлов, указываем путь к файлам (старые файлы базы должны лежать в отдельном месте)
останавливаем sql-сервер через службы
заменяем новый файл базы с раширением mdf старым файлом
запускаем службу сервера, пытаемся открыть базу
выполняем нижеуказанный код
*/

alter database hospital set emergency
go
alter database hospital set single_user;
go

dbcc checkdb ('hospital',REPAIR_ALLOW_DATA_LOSS)
go

alter database hospital set multi_user

файлы базы должны лежать на заведомо рабочем жестком диске без повреждений файловой системы, проверьте это отдельно


Сообщение отредактировал naves - Воскресенье, 30.Мар.2014, 01:33
 
GigabitДата: Вторник, 22.Янв.2019, 10:14 | Сообщение # 15
Стажер
У вас сообщений: 8
Сервисный инженер
OFFлайн
Российская Федерация

Ростов-на-Дону
Здравствуйте, коллеги! У кого есть возможность скиньте пожалуйста прошивку для принтера 5300 версия v2_0.
 
Форум медтехников » Медицинское оборудование (тех. разделы) » Рентгеновское оборудование. » Проблема с XRay ([ok]Нет подключения К БД)
  • Страница 1 из 1
  • 1
Поиск:



Статистика Форума
Последние обновления тем: Новые файлы хранилища: Новые участники: Top10 участников:
1. Электрокоагулятор пор...[Valeriy64s (24.Апр.2024)]
2. Рентген-аппарат PROX ...[naiv (24.Апр.2024)]
3. УЗИ SonoAce R3 ф.Sams...[busarev27 (24.Апр.2024)]
4. Стерилизатор паровой ...[kipman (24.Апр.2024)]
5. УЗИ ап-ты брендов Med...[busarev27 (23.Апр.2024)]
6. Центрифуга CM-6M ф.El...[Tim (23.Апр.2024)]
7. УЗИ DC-3 ф.Mindray[Alexium (23.Апр.2024)]
8. Пневмотахометр автома...[qwerty333 (23.Апр.2024)]
9. Микроэлектромотор NBX...[wall (22.Апр.2024)]
1. Accuvix v20 - Service...[11.Апр.2024]
2. ГП 40 МО[19.Мар.2024]
3. BBraun Perfusor Compa...[14.Мар.2024]
4. Сервисный мануал пере...[07.Мар.2024]
5. Hitachi Noblus TECHNI...[07.Мар.2024]
6. Руководство Пользоват...[06.Мар.2024]
7. Spirometry PC Softwar...[05.Мар.2024]
8. Программа MedXImage д...[21.Фев.2024]
9. ПО MedXImage для авто...[21.Фев.2024]
10. GE MAMO COM Soft[05.Фев.2024]
1. MelS20047[24.Апр.2024]
2. udaloy[24.Апр.2024]
3. 79625620120[24.Апр.2024]
4. Ozzy[24.Апр.2024]
5. haganeedo[24.Апр.2024]
6. mkvertax[24.Апр.2024]
7. viRUs-555i[24.Апр.2024]
8. fNisheee[24.Апр.2024]
9. McKhristv[24.Апр.2024]
10. mkvtim[24.Апр.2024]
МастерБаку[581]
Yulana34[177]
Serg74[160]
Dimitrius[129]
РОМУЛ[120]
bektyish[118]
naves[117]
madmac[116]
Алекс-200[114]
генаf[112]